1. Aesthetic and Functional Advantages
The primary benefit of dental implants is their ability to closely mimic the look and feel of natural teeth. Unlike traditional dentures, which can slip and feel uncomfortable, implants are securely anchored into the jawbone, providing stability. This stability allows patients to eat, speak, and smile confidently without the fear of their artificial teeth moving out of place.
Additionally, dental implants maintain the integrity of the jawbone. When a tooth is lost, the surrounding bone can begin to deteriorate, causing the face to sag and lose its youthful appearance. Implants stimulate the bone, ensuring it stays healthy and preventing the changes that lead to a sunken facial appearance.
Furthermore, dental implants can be designed in various shades and shapes to seamlessly blend with the natural teeth, offering an aesthetic advantage that enhances overall appearance. This is particularly beneficial for individuals who value their smile and wish to preserve their youthful look.
2. Advances in Implant Technology
Recent advancements in dental implant technology have made the procedure more efficient and successful than ever before. One significant development is the use of 3D imaging and computer-guided surgery, which allows dentists to precisely plan the placement of implants. This technology increases the accuracy of the placement and reduces the risk of complications.
Moreover, new materials such as zirconia implants are emerging, offering even more durable and biocompatible options. Zirconia implants provide a tooth-colored alternative that is less likely to cause allergic reactions and integrates well with the surrounding bone.
Additionally, techniques like the All-on-4 system allow for the placement of a full set of teeth on just four implants, significantly reducing surgery time and recovery periods. These technological advancements make it easier and faster for patients to regain their smiles.
3. Emotional Well-Being and Confidence Boost
Beyond the physical benefits, dental implants play a crucial role in enhancing emotional well-being. Tooth loss can lead to social anxiety and low self-esteem. Patients with missing teeth often feel self-conscious during social interactions, which can affect their quality of life.
By restoring a full set of teeth, dental implants not only improve the appearance of one’s smile but also restore confidence. Many patients report feeling more comfortable in social settings, leading to improved relationships and a better overall outlook on life.
The psychological impact of looking and feeling better cannot be overstated. When patients are happy with their smiles, they tend to smile more and engage more confidently with others, fostering connections and enhancing their overall happiness.
4. Comparison with Other Tooth Replacement Options
When considering tooth replacement options, it is essential to compare dental implants with traditional dentures and bridges. While dentures and bridges can provide temporary solutions for missing teeth, they often come with significant drawbacks. Dentures can be uncomfortable and require periodic adjustments, while bridges may compromise the health of adjacent teeth.
In contrast, dental implants offer a long-lasting solution with the potential to last a lifetime with proper care. They dont require altering surrounding teeth, which preserves dental health. Moreover, their ability to prevent bone loss is a unique advantage that other options do not provide.
Ultimately, the choice between dental implants and other options should be based on individual needs and lifestyle. However, the long-term benefits and advantages of dental implants often outweigh the alternatives, making them a superior choice for many individuals.
